Gather These Items
Before you dive into cooking, grab these essential ingredients:
- 2 large boneless, skinless chicken breasts
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 2 tablespoons butter
- 4 garlic cloves, minced
- 1 cup heavy cream
- 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
- 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ning
- Salt and black pepper to taste
- Fresh chopped parsley for garnish (optional)
Feel free to use chicken thighs or other cheese varieties if you prefer!

Step-by-Step Instructions
- Start by slicing the chicken breasts in half horizontally or pound them to ensure even thickness for cooking.
- Season both sides with salt, pepper, and Italian seasoning to enhance the flavors.
- In a skillet, heat the olive oil over medium heat. Once hot, add the seasoned chicken.
- Sear the chicken for about 4-5 minutes on each side until it’s golden and cooked through. Once done, remove the chicken from the skillet and set it aside.
- Lower the heat, add the butter to the skillet, letting it melt before incorporating the minced garlic. Sauté until fragrant.
- Pour in the heavy cream while stirring to deglaze the skillet, scraping up any delicious brown bits.
- Gradually add Parmesan cheese and allow it to simmer until the sauce thickens beautifully.
- Return the chicken to the skillet, allowing it to simmer in the sauce for 2-3 minutes, enabling it to soak up that creamy goodness.

Storage and Reheating Tips
To keep any leftovers fresh, store them in an airtight container in the fridge. They should last about 3-4 days. If you need to reheat, use a slow and low approach—microwaving can sometimes ruin the sauce’s creaminess. Instead, warm it gently on the stove over low heat, adding a splash of cream to restore its luscious texture.
Helpful Cooking Tips
For the best results, ensure your chicken is evenly cut. This not only helps with cooking time but also ensures each piece stays juicy. When making the sauce, keep the heat to medium-low after adding the cream. This prevents it from separating and keeps that velvety texture intact.
Recipe Variations
Feeling adventurous? Try adding a pinch of red pepper flakes for heat or throw in a handful of spinach for added nutrition. You can swap the heavy cream for half-and-half for a lighter sauce while still maintaining creaminess. For a twist, add some sun-dried tomatoes or mushrooms along with the garlic for additional flavors.
Frequently Asked Questions
How long does it take to prepare this dish?
Preparation and cooking time together is around 30 minutes, making it a quick go-to meal!
Can I use chicken thighs instead of chicken breasts?
Absolutely! Just adjust the cooking time as thighs may take a bit longer to cook through.
What should I do if I can’t find fresh Parmesan cheese?
You can use grated Parmesan from a canister, but fresh cheese will provide a richer flavor.
